Risk & Volatility
Millrose Properties has a beta of 0.34, suggesting that its stock price is 66% less volatile than the S&P 500. Comparatively, Boston Omaha has a beta of 0.68, suggesting that its stock price is 32% less volatile than the S&P 500.

About Boston Omaha
Boston Omaha Corporation, together with its subsidiaries, engages in the outdoor billboard advertising business in the southeast United States. It is also involved in the surety insurance and related brokerage, broadband, and asset management businesses. The company was formerly known as REO Plus, Inc. and changed its name to Boston Omaha Corporation in March 2015. Boston Omaha Corporation was incorporated in 2009 and is headquartered in Omaha, Nebraska.
